Currently, it is not possible to configure the Microsoft Defender XDR connector via browser from Switzerland. Access to the URL https://partnersgw.securitycenter.windows.com/api/mdgw/sentinel/workspaces/isOnboarded is blocked unless a Microsoft public IP (Azure or Global Secure Access) is used. As a result, it is not possible to check the checkboxes:

Browser

The DNS alias resolution for partnersgw.securitycenter.windows.com from Switzerland is as follows:

Non-authoritative answer:
Name: mps-mde-prd-swn0a-41-service-tag.switzerlandnorth.cloudapp.azure.com
Address: 74.242.225.148 **<- CH IP
**Aliases: partnersgw.securitycenter.windows.com k8stm-partners-prd.trafficmanager.net

To reproduce the problem, simply use a client with a non-Microsoft egress Public IP and access the URL https://mps-mde-prd-swn0a-41-service-tag.switzerlandnorth.cloudapp.azure.com:

As a workaround, I have configure the client’s hosts file as follows; this way it works, because currently the partnersgw with a U.S. IP address does not block connections from non-Microsoft public IPs:
